想象一下,你经营着一家蓬勃发展的在线商店。突然,客服部门传来消息:有客户投诉,他们购买的限量版商品在下单后被告知缺货,导致订单被取消。这不仅让客户感到沮丧,也让你的团队陷入了处理退款和安抚客户的繁琐工作中。更糟糕的是,这种情况并非个例,而是时不时发生。
这就是“超卖”问题。它往往源于一个核心挑战:如何实时、准确地计算并展示商品的实际可用库存?
我们遇到的困难:库存管理的“黑洞”
在传统的库存管理中,我们可能只简单地记录“现有库存”。然而,这远远不够。一个商品的“现有库存”可能很高,但如果其中大部分已经被“预留”给正在处理中的订单(例如,客户已加入购物车但尚未支付,或已支付但尚未发货),那么实际可供新客户购买的商品数量就少得多。
手动跟踪这些复杂的库存状态几乎是不可能完成的任务:
这些困难共同构成了一个“库存黑洞”,让超卖问题如影随形,严重影响了用户体验和运营效率。
Composer 与 spryker/availability
幸运的是,在 PHP 生态系统中,我们有 Composer 这样的包管理器,能够轻松集成各种强大的开源解决方案。而对于电商库存管理,
spryker/availability
spryker/availability
如何使用 Composer 引入这个解决方案?
集成
spryker/availability
<pre class="brush:php;toolbar:false;">composer require spryker/availability
这条命令会将
spryker/availability
spryker/availability
这个模块的核心在于其智能的可用性计算逻辑:
ProductAbstract
ProductConcrete
通过这种机制,
spryker/availability
优势与实际应用效果
引入
spryker/availability
总结
在瞬息万变的电商环境中,精准的库存管理是成功的基石。超卖问题不仅影响用户体验,更直接损害品牌形象和经济利益。借助 Composer 这样的现代 PHP 包管理工具,我们能够轻松集成像
spryker/availability
通过
spryker/availability
以上就是如何解决电商库存管理难题,使用spryker/availability模块轻松实现精准防超卖的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号